3.4.3 Index Search panel ----

Alarm index search

When you click the [<] (previous alarm) button or the [>] (next alarm) button, the alarm-recorded pictures are searched toward the oldest recorded picture or the latest recorded picture respectively.

While in communication, the number of skipped alarms varies depending on the number of indexes determined on the recorder’s side.

You can operate the alarm list search using the [Previous Alarm...] or the [Next Alarm ...] command in the [View] menu, alternatively.

3.5 Status bar

The status bar displays the explanation of the selected menu or button, the current playback mode, and the current display range.

You can select whether to display or hide the status bar. To select, go to the [View] menu and select the [Status Bar] command.

3.6 Shortcuts menu

When you click the secondary mouse button (or the right button in the standard setting) anywhere on the picture, the following shortcuts menu will appear.
